ESCAPE FACILITIES - COCKPIT - DESCRIPTION AND OPERATION
_______________________________________________________
1. General
_______
In case of emergency evacuation,the occupants can evacuate the cockpit by
opening the sliding windows and using the escape ropes located above the
sliding windows.

3. Description
___________
(Ref. Fig. 002)
**ON A/C 001-003, 051-054,
When the cabin is not pressurized, each sliding window can be opened using a continuous two-phase control. The control is located at the rear section of the windshield panel. The windshield panels are provided with an open-position locking system. The dimensions of the exit provided by the open windows enable crew evacuation after a crash. A 5.5m long knotted rope is located in a stowage above the sliding windows on either side of the overhead panel. The cover plate of each stowage is held closed by VELCRO type adhesive tape which enables quick opening. These stowages are identified by red labels.

DESCENT DEVICE - EMERGENCY (1MM,2MM) - REMOVAL/INSTALLATION
___________________________________________________________
TASK 25-61-41-000-001 Removal of the Captain/First Officer Emergency Descent Device
1.
Reason for the Job
__________________
Self Explanatory
2.
Job Set-up Information
______________________
A. Referenced Information
-------------------------------------------------------------------------------REFERENCE DESIGNATION -------------------------------------------------------------------------------
25-61-41-991-001 Fig. 401
3. Procedure
_________ (Ref. Fig. 401/TASK 25-61-41-991-001) Subtask 25-61-41-020-050
A. Removal of the Captain and F/O Emergency Descent Device
(1)
Remove the cover (3).
(2)
Loosen the screws (1).
(3)
Remove the lining (2).
(4)
Loosen the screws (4).
(5)
Hold the attachment (5).
(6)
Remove the emergency descent device (6).
